Subject: docslint rollout this week. Hi all — quick note for anyone new: the Marrowgate docs linter now runs on every merge to the handbook repo. It checks heading order, broken anchors, and stale version strings. Warnings won't block merges yet; errors will starting Thursday. Run it locally with the standard task runner before pushing. The build token for the linter release we're pinning is below.

pipeline stamp: htk4_66df

Crash reports from the Lanternfall app flow through the Sifthook pipeline: device SDK batches crashes, uploads on next launch, dedupes by stack fingerprint, then files into triage queues. Symbolication runs within ~10 minutes; anything unsymbolicated after an hour means the dSYM upload step failed in the release job. Triage rotation owns the queue Monday–Friday. Weekly sync covers top-5 crashers by session impact. Dashboard, queue links, and escalation steps live here.

wiki page, baguf-kahap: https://confluence.tolvaqsys.internal/browse/display/projects/8d5f528f

**Ticket: Timezone drift in ReportForge exports**

So the nightly exports from ReportForge are landing with timestamps three hours off again, but only on the Halvern cluster. Looks like someone hand-edited the timezone settings on two of the export workers back in spring and they never got baselined, so redeploys keep flip-flopping. Quick fix: realign the workers to the canonical config and rerun last night's batch for the Driscoll tenants. For reference, the intended configuration is.

service settings:
[olidor]
host = olidor.tolvaqsys.corp
user = olidor_svc
database = olidor_prod